David Brooks, (born August 11, 1961, Toronto, Canada), Canadian-born American journalist and cultural and political commentator. This molecules importance for Parkinsons was discovered over 20 years ago, when the New Jersey neuroscientist Lawrence Golbe stumbled across two patients who were descendants of an extended family originally from the Italian village of Contursi.
